Transaction e2ccd615162a3144a8fbcb8510fe83254e63be353c15ca97d3c71925a2212689
1 Input
1 Output
-
e2ccd615162a3144a8fbcb8510fe83254e63be353c15ca97d3c71925a2212689:0
- value
- 1303100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ec59c4f633c626a3dc29a13ef33f031d0796765c OP_EQUAL
- address
- 3PEiw6rTAatz8DpweSKi5J3EHYgqPhBEKx